Vezér Family Vineyard

Wind tousles the broad leaves of vines above clusters of grapes the off-black blue of the dusk sky. Frank and Liz Vezér, owners of Vezér Family Vineyard, originally began growing the fruit to help fill the needs of wine producers including Ravenswood and Sin Zin. More than a decade ago, they also began producing their own wines. “One could call it beginner’s luck,” says Touring and Tasting Magazine, “but their award-winning streak has yet to be broken. Every single wine Vezér has produced has won a top award or superior rating. Of most recent note, the 2007 Vezér Cabernet Sauvignon won double gold at the Finger Lakes International Wine Competition and a whopping 97 points at a blind tasting at Napa’s Bay Leaf Restaurant.”

The winery adjoins the original Pony Express offices, and one can still almost hear the sound of plodding hooves and hooves frustratedly trying to apply stamps. On a copper-roofed cupola, an equine weathervane twists to face the winds above a sweeping swath of grass that fills with chatter during weddings and other events.
